Certain of the latest BMW models include a transponder chip in their key. These chips communicate with the car's immobilizer system to protect the car from being stolen or hotwired. This technology safeguards the ignition and doors from being snatched by criminals. The chips are still susceptible to being hacked by thieves.

BMW cars come with keys fob remotes, which gives drivers the possibility of locking and unlocking their cars remotely. The key fob is also capable of starting the engine as well as open the windows and operate the sunroof. It is powered by an internal battery, and will wear website out with frequent use. Fortunately replacing the battery of a BMW key fob is easy and affordable.
The price of a new BMW key fob will vary depending on the model and year of your vehicle. Some models have smart keys that have embedded transponder chips. These are more expensive than traditional laser-cut keys, and require special programming at a dealer or by an authorized locksmith.
